Evangelist Eunice Giesleo "Papoose" Claybon Odom passed away on April 10, 2025, at St. Dominic Hospital, Jackson, MS.

Evangelist Eunice joined Lynch Street CME Church, Jackson, MS, at an early age. She attended Brown Elementary School, Powell Middle School, and graduated from Calloway High School in 1975, Jackson, MS. She continued her education at Mississippi Industrial College, Holly Springs, MS., majoring in Biology and a member of the Gospel Choir.


She enjoyed cooking and handcrafts, and her passion was designing corsages and boutonnieres for the Annual Conference of the Christian Methodist Episcopal Churches Missionary Society.

She was a founding member of Abundant Life Ministries, McComb, MS; and Tree of Life ministries, Jackson, MS. She founded Anointed Hands ministry, Jackson, MS.
